Dynamic Management of Network Flows
Abstract
A plurality of flow network elements monitors network flows at the subscriber level for a plurality of subscribers. The flow network elements export flow records to a collector, which organizes the flow records. A policy client correlates the flow records and determines whether any network flows are violating a flow policy definition. If a flow policy definition is violated, the policy client transmits a policy action to a policy server which indicates what action to take for a given violating flow. The policy server assigns a flow policy for the subscriber corresponding with the violating flow. The assigned flow policy is then transmitted to the flow network element having that violating flow, and that flow network element installs the flow policy.
Claims
exact text as granted — not AI-modified1 . A method performed by a flow network element in a network flow management system, the method comprising the flow network element performing the steps of:
monitoring network flows at a subscriber-level for a plurality of subscribers; exporting flow records associated with the plurality of subscribers, wherein each flow record includes an identification of which one of the plurality of subscribers the flow record belongs; receiving one or more flow policies that were assigned by applying the exported flow records against a plurality of policy rule definitions, wherein each received flow policy identifies an action to take on network parameters associated with one of the plurality of subscribers as a result of violating one or more policy rules; and applying the one or more flow policies, wherein each applied flow policy modifies at least some of the network parameters associated with one of the plurality of subscribers.
2 . The method of claim 1 , wherein the network parameters include connection attributes including one or more of bandwidth values, access control lists, and policing values.
3 . The method of claim 1 , wherein at least two flow policies are received and applied, and wherein at least one of the applied flow policies affects all network traffic of a first subscriber, and wherein at least one other of the applied flow policies affects only a single network flow of a second subscriber.
4 . The method of claim 1 , wherein at least one of the plurality of subscribers is a mobile subscriber and at least one of the plurality of subscribers is a fixed subscriber.
5 . The method of claim 1 , further comprising:
for each of the plurality of subscribers, receiving an observation profile associated with the subscriber from an authentication, authorization, and accounting (AAA) server, the observation profile indicating network flow monitoring parameters for the subscriber; programming a plurality of subscriber-level flow observation points according to the received observation profiles.
6 . The method of claim 5 , wherein the observation profiles are received as part of an authentication or re-authentication request from the subscribers, and wherein the observation profiles are associated with subscriber records associated with the subscribers.
